Honeywell Aerospace seeks a Senior Manager of Controllership to lead the Lansdale controllership function. You will oversee financial reporting, policy implementation, and SOX compliance while driving process improvements across the finance organization.
Reporting to the EDS Controller, you will manage a team of controllership professionals, collaborate with tax, legal, and local finance teams, and support integration efforts including SAP ERP implementations in a hybrid work environment.
As the Senior Manager of Controllership at Honeywell Aerospace, you will hold a critical leadership position within our finance team. Your primary responsibility will be to oversee and lead the controllership function for Lansdale unit at EDS. You will play a pivotal role in ensuring accurate and timely financial reporting, compliance with accounting policies and regulations, and driving the financial close processes. Your expertise in financial analysis and insights will be instrumental in providing valuable recommendations and guidance to senior management for strategic decision-making.
In this role, you will be responsible for developing and implementing accounting policies and procedures, ensuring adherence to local regulatory requirements and best practices. You will collaborate closely with cross-functional teams, including local finance teams, tax, legal, and other stakeholders, to drive process improvements and efficiency in financial operations. Your strong leadership skills will be crucial in managing and developing a team of controllership professionals, providing mentorship and support for their professional growth.
As the Senior Manager, Controllership, you will serve as a key point of contact for local finance matters in discussions with senior management and other stakeholders. Your ability to effectively communicate and collaborate with stakeholders at all levels, both internally and externally, will be essential in driving the success of the controllership function at the country level.
You will report directly to our EDS Controller and you’ll work out of our Lansdale, PA location on a Hybrid work schedule. This position requires working on-site on a 9/80 work schedule.

Honeywell Aerospace products and services are found on aircraft across commercial aviation, defense and space — from engines and cockpit electronics to cabin systems, mechanical components and connectivity solutions. Our technology helps operators fly more safely, reduce fuel consumption, improve on-time performance and deliver a better experience for the people on board.
As aviation continues to evolve, we're also developing systems to support autonomous and supersonic platforms, bringing the same focus on safety and efficiency to the next era of flight. With approximately 36,000 employees worldwide and net sales of $17.4B in 2025, Honeywell Aerospace is one of the largest dedicated aerospace companies in the world. Electronic Solutions develops the avionics, navigation systems, sensors and electromagnetic defense technology that help aircraft perform safely and with precision. Our systems are on board 90% of the world's aircraft — serving commercial aviation, defense and space operators from integrated flight deck platforms with 30-plus years in service to radiation-hardened systems trusted for human spaceflight.
